# Lint rules for checked-in SQL under migrations/. These exist mainly to
# catch injection-prone string concatenation and overly broad GRANT
# statements before review. Rules are scored, and files failing the
# threshold block merge. Severity weights were set after the Marrow Lake
# audit; loosening them needs sign-off. The enforcement thresholds are
# defined below.

tuning constants:
RATE_LIMITS = {
    "wenwyn": 5,
    "druael": 1,
}

## Authentication

The Rookmere replica-lag alarm polls each read replica every 30s and pages if lag exceeds 45s for three consecutive checks. The poller authenticates to the Brindle metrics service with a static key; no OAuth, by design. Rotate it when the metrics service rotates its tenant keys. The key currently in use is below.

API key for taduf-yahif: qvz11-nMDtAWg6H2u

## Authentication

Canary gating for Skerrith Deploy Manager requires an authenticated call before any traffic shift beyond 5%. The gate service validates the caller's role (must be `deploy-operator` or higher) and checks that the canary's error budget in Vantrel Metrics is green for the last 15 minutes. If either check fails, promotion is blocked and the rollback hook fires automatically. All gate requests must include a bearer token in the Authorization header. For on-call use during incidents, authenticate with the break-glass token below.

login token, bahip-bahaf: eyJhbGciOiJIUzI1NiIsInR5cCI6IkpXVCJ9.eyJzdWIiOiIhkhbPoIn0.I63r8njT

**Q: What does the orphaned-resource sweeper actually delete?**

A: The Tidewell sweeper runs nightly and removes volumes, snapshots, and load balancers whose owning project was deleted more than 14 days ago. It dry-runs first and posts a diff for review; nothing is removed without a recorded approval. Sweep schedules, exclusion rules, and the approval workflow are documented internally.

dashboard of yahaf-kawep = https://grafana.nelvrocorp.internal/spaces/projects/spaces/364313bfe15e